Simmered and Chilled Eggplant and Myoga Ginger. I made a summery simmered dish using my favorite eggplants and myoga ginger. If you over-boil the eggplants they'll become very limp, so please watch them.

To begin with this particular recipe, we have to first prepare a few ingredients. You can cook simmered and chilled eggplant and myoga ginger using 6 ingredients and 6 steps. Here is how you cook it.

The ingredients needed to make Simmered and Chilled Eggplant and Myoga Ginger:
  1. Take 4 Eggplants (Japanese type slim ones)
  2. Take 4 Myoga ginger
  3. Take 1 tbsp ☆ Soy sauce
  4. Take 2 tbsp ☆ Vinegar
  5. Take 1 tbsp ☆ Sesame oil
  6. Take 1/2 tsp ☆ Sugar

Instructions to make Simmered and Chilled Eggplant and Myoga Ginger:
  1. Cut the eggplants in half lengthwise, and soak in water.
  2. Cut the myoga ginger in half lenghwise, then shred finely.
  3. Boil the eggplants in hot water for 1-2 minutes with a little salt added. Be careful not to over cook them!
  4. Drain the cooked eggplants and put into cold water to cool down. Drain, and shred lengthwise into 4 to 5 pieces.
  5. Mix the ☆ ingredients together, and combine with the eggplants and myoga ginger.
  6. Chill in the refrigerator until very cold. Done!
